Векторная база данных Weaviate обновилась до версии 1.38, представив ряд значимых улучшений для масштабируемости и интеграции. Ключевыми нововведениями стали перевод дискового индекса HFresh и встроенного MCP-сервера в стадию общей доступности (GA), а также оптимизация механизмов асинхронной репликации в кластерах. Обновление направлено на повышение производительности при работе с большими объемами данных и упрощение взаимодействия с агентными системами.
Интеграция MCP-сервера (Model Context Protocol) напрямую в ядро базы данных позволяет разработчикам быстрее подключать векторные хранилища к ИИ-агентам, обеспечивая стандартизированный доступ к контексту и данным. Переход HFresh на уровень GA означает готовность решения к промышленному использованию, что позволяет эффективно управлять векторными индексами, размер которых превышает объем доступной оперативной памяти, снижая затраты на инфраструктуру.
Система асинхронной репликации была полностью переработана: теперь процессы управляются единым планировщиком, который включен по умолчанию. Это изменение направлено на повышение стабильности кластеров и предсказуемость синхронизации данных. Кроме того, в релиз включены экспериментальные функции: Boost API для управления релевантностью поиска и расширенные возможности фильтрации вложенных объектов.
Ключевые факты
- Индекс HFresh (дисковый векторный индекс) переведен в статус General Availability.
- Встроенный сервер протокола MCP (Model Context Protocol) стал общедоступным для интеграции с агентами.
- Асинхронная репликация кластера теперь работает через единый планировщик (включен по умолчанию).
- Добавлен превью-функционал Boost API для тонкой настройки поисковой выдачи.
- Реализована предварительная поддержка фильтрации вложенных объектов (Nested Object Filtering).
